Output 35817ef25403331e10cf216ad8be85d56d3a81875a04e9b02c2caf64015a0b12:0

value
43536789
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b649c011fab0821d3fcfbc7f694a736a225ecd1f OP_EQUAL
address
3JJsFiUA3WGSZCBh3sKrVZFmsEgYWkQXXr
transaction
35817ef25403331e10cf216ad8be85d56d3a81875a04e9b02c2caf64015a0b12
spent
true